President

Kathleen Kenney, MS, LAT, ATC
data.president.d2@gmail.com


Kathleen Kenney currently serves as the athletic trainer at Laurel Middle High School, where she has been since 2013.
She completed her undergraduate degree at the University of Delaware in 2011, where she served as President of the then Student Athletic Trainers' Club (SATC).  She went onto get her Master's at Drexel University in Sports Management while working with field hockey and women's lacrosse.  
Kathleen has also volunteered since 2009 as medical staff for the Blue Gold All Star football game in Delaware.

President-Elect

Heather Heidel, LAT, ATC
​data.presidentelect.d2@gmail.com
Heather Heidel received her undergraduate degree in athletic training from the University of Delaware. Before joining the staff at Sussex Tech, Heather worked as an athletic trainer at another area high school and at Tidewater Physical Therapy in Milton, DE.

Treasurer

Melanee Johnson, MS, LAT, ATC
data.treasurer.d2@gmail.com
Melanee Johnson currently serves as an Athletic Trainer for the University of Delaware. Before coming to Delaware, Melanee was an Assistant Athletic Trainer at Rutgers University from 2008-2016. At Rutgers, Mel assisted the volleyball team in the fall from 2008-2014, followed by the women’s soccer team from 2014-2016, going to the final four during the 2015 season. Mel also assisted the softball team during the spring from 2008-2016.
​
Melanee earned her Bachelor’s degree in Health Sciences from Howard University in 2003 and earned her Master’s degree in Athletic Training from Shenandoah University in 2008.

Past- President

Kelly Stafford, MS, LAT, ATC
data.pastpresident.d2@gmail.com
Kelly Stafford currently serves as an Assistant Athletic Trainer for the University of Delaware. She received her bachelor's degree in athletic training from the University of Delaware in 2008. As an undergraduate, she earned the Paris Delligatti Memorial Scholarship for commitment to the well-being of student athletes and the departmental Robert A. Layton award for service and academics.  She earned her master’s degree in athletic training from the University of Kentucky in 2010. While at UK, she worked with a team of graduate assistants to organize, develop, and implement an athletic training program for 11 public middle schools in Lexington, Ky. 

Following graduate school she worked as the assistant athletic trainer at SUNY Old Westbury in Old Westbury, N.Y. While at Old Westbury she was awarded the departmental Ted Panteles Award for her dedication to the Athletics and Recreation Program. ​​
